Thyme is a male scavenger who appears in Dragonslayer. He is Mushroom's brother.

Appearance

Thyme is rather small.[1]

Personality

Thyme is charming and he jokes a lot. Leaf says he never took training seriously because he was kidding around. He has a love for treasure which he shared with the rest of the group except Leaf.

Legends

Thyme is one of the group who helped Leaf train to become a dragonslayer. Thyme is envied by his brother Mushroom who has stayed in the background. When Mushroom goes off on his own, the group training with Leaf followed. When they arrived the group saw Mushroom heading out of the palace with a sack of gold. Then a SkyWing guard swooped. Thyme lost his brother to a dragon and then they all got captured. Thyme was chosen, along with Leaf, to be food. They both survived due to the trouble the dragonets of destiny were causing. Thyme later escaped along with Rowan and Cranberry, they returned to the village of Talisman. Thyme helped overthrow the Dragonmancers.
